Safety Notes
•Carefully inspect the mounting plate, arms, and connecting hardware.
•Only trained people should assemble the CT-UTVM.
•Be sure to determine what kind of arms are required to carry the TV for
each job.
•DO NOT use the CT-UTVM for loads that exceed the maximums
provided in this QRG.
•DO NOT use the CT-UTVM if any sections or joints are cracked or
appear damaged in any way.
•ONLY hang on horizontal rungs of trusses. Diagonal and vertical rungs
are not designed to bear weight.
•DO NOT use the CT-UTVM if the arms, mounting plate or connecting
hardware are bent.
•Install the CT-UTVM properly using all necessary parts.
•DO NOT drag the CT-UTVM over surfaces or other TV mounts. If you
cannot carry the CT-UTVM properly alone, make sure someone else
can help you.
•
DO NOT use a CT-UTVM that has been dropped.
CAUTION: The maximum load capacity for the CT-UTVM is 200
lbs (90.7 kg). DO NOT exceed this number.
Supported television sizes are 26–50 in (66–127 cm).

Attaching the Arms to the Television
Flat-backed
Television
1. Determine that the TV has a flat back, and not a recessed back.
2. Attach both arms to the TV using the enclosed bolts, lock washers
(select proper sizes from Bag 1, 2, 3, or 5), and washers (Bag 7).
3. Tighten bolts snugly.
Note: Do not over-tighten.
Use 2 hardware assemblies for each arm.

Attaching the Arms to the Television (cont.)
Recessed-back
Television
1. Determine that the TV has a recessed back, and not a flat back.
2. Attach both arms to the TV using the enclosed bolts, lock washers
(select proper sizes from Bag 1, 2, 3, or 5), and washers (Bag 7).
A spacer (Bag 7) goes between the arm and the television.
3. Tighten bolts snugly.
Note: Do not over-tighten.
Use 2 hardware assemblies for each arm.

Mounting the Television onto the Mounting Plate
Once you properly attach the arms to the TV and properly mount the
mounting plate to TRUSST® (or other truss), you can then mount the TV
onto TRUSST®.
1. Unlock the arms by pushing up the latch on the arms.
2. Place the arms on the upper lip of the mounting plate.
Note: You might need more than one person to lift the TV.
3. Lock the arms under the bottom lip of the mounting plate by pushing
down the latch on the arms. Do this for both arms.
4. To padlock the TV to the mounting plate, insert a padlock (not included)
into the latch.

Wall Mounting
You can mount the TV onto the wall by first attaching the mounting plate to
the wall.
Wall Mount
1. On the wall, locate 2 wooden studs within the width of the mounting
plate.
2. Line up and mark one of the top left holes of the mounting plate to the
center of the left wooden stud at the desired height.
3. Drill a pilot hole where you made the top left mark.
4. Drive 1 hex screw (not included) and 1 washer (Bag 6) through the top
left hole in the mounting plate and through the drywall into the center of
the stud.
5. Using the built-in bubble level, adjust the mounting plate until it is level.
6. Mark the desired location for the 3 remaining holes in the center of the 2
studs you identified.
7. Drill pilot holes for the 3 remaining holes.
8. Drive in 3 additional hex screws and washers to secure the mounting
plate.
Attach the mounting plate to at least 2 wooden studs and use all 4
screws when attaching the mounting plate to drywall.
Do not over-tighten.

Wall Mounting (cont.)
Concrete Wall
1. On the concrete wall, place the mounting plate at the desired height.
2. Using the built-in bubble level, adjust the mounting plate and mark 6
holes.
3. Place the mounting plate aside and drill 6 holes into the concrete, where
marked, and insert 6 concrete anchors (Bag 6) into the holes.
4. Attach the mounting plate to the concrete wall by driving 6 hex bolts and
washers (Bag 6) through the mounting plate and into each anchor.
Use all 6 bolts when attaching the mounting plate to the concrete wall.
Do not over-tighten.
